Iranian Vice-President Visits Georgia
Civil Georgia, Tbilisi / 25 Apr.'05 / 10:44

Iranian First Vice-President Mohammad Reza Aref, accompanied by a group of Iranian businessmen, will arrive in Georgia on April 25 for a two-day visit to participate in the Iranian-Georgian business forum, the Georgian media reported.

Iranian news agency IRNA reported that economic cooperation and the boosting of bilateral trade, which currently amounts to about USD 45 million, will be discussed during the visit.

Georgian Energy Minister Nika Gilauri said in mid-April that the Georgian side will push the issue of importing Iranian gas to Georgia during the visit of Iranian Vice-President in Tbilisi.
